Output 89bfff9c5baa053d13bfadc3f32bca30d3fe77fb2e9ae3e590c2edcbbefedf6f:1

value
15721600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f67a0b814e4cf29db8fc17eeece66ba8fbf9799 OP_EQUAL
address
37UGdpFTFcM6W2w3oz9RccNq2AS5iE7aD5
transaction
89bfff9c5baa053d13bfadc3f32bca30d3fe77fb2e9ae3e590c2edcbbefedf6f
spent
true